beauty the quality of being pleasant to see, hear, or feel.
born a past participle of bear1.
bottle a container with a narrow neck used to hold or pour liquids. A bottle is usually made of glass or plastic.
cozy warm and snug in a comfortable way.
crime something that people do that is against the law.
important having great meaning or value.
never not at any time; not at all.
pearl a smooth, hard, round object that is formed inside the shell of some sea animals.
reservation something that keeps one from completely accepting or believing something; doubt.
rob to steal something from a person or place, often with the use of force.
shady in the shade.
shelf a thin, flat piece of wood, metal, or other material that is attached to a wall or set into a piece of furniture. Shelves are used to hold books, dishes, and other things.
slime a slippery liquid, such as thin mud or the slippery substance on fish.
snatch to take quickly or suddenly; grab.
talk to communicate by speaking.
